Friday Legend - "RDP" Timothy Nkosi
The soccer player known as "RDP" is Timothy Nkosi, a former central midfielder who played for several South African clubs like Moroka Swallows, Umtata Bush Bucks, and SuperSport United. He's particularly remembered for his time at Moroka Swallows where he became a fan favorite, earning the nickname "RDP".
